Output 6abb43035810c876dea8f7dd8ee2dfffd6e30a744322cfb56dfdaee7825201a3:6

value
149808594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66b34fc9759c364069b7a7ed1b0254adb54b6a06 OP_EQUAL
address
3B43euMoJyVCeAd3GucLct2obCwc41Axi6
transaction
6abb43035810c876dea8f7dd8ee2dfffd6e30a744322cfb56dfdaee7825201a3
spent
true